Product Description
Type Modern fountain pen
Product Name Sheaffer's name for this product line was Balance II. It was a revival of the Balance pens of the 1930s. This is Model 877.
Manufacturer and Year Sheaffer, USA -- produced starting in 1998
Length 5-3/4"
Filling System Takes Sheaffer cartridges and converters. A Sheaffer piston converter is installed.
Color Cobalt Glow (Blue Marble) with 22k gold plated trim. Two cap band rings.
Nib Sheaffer 18k two-tone Feather Touch Nib. Broad. The section has a B on it.

Please note that this pen is extremely hard to find without any cracks. We have carefully inspected it, and can't find any. Having said that, we strongly suggest that you treat this pen even more gently than you treat the rest of your fine pen collection. Be especially careful with the clip and the cap. Do not pull on the clip, or the stress will cause a crack. Similarly, the cap lip will crack very easily if the cap is posted, even though there are no cracks now.
